Singer Beyonce Knowles, who is promoting her latest album Lemonade, has postponed her May 5 concert in Nashville.

“Following Wednesday’s sold-out opening night Formation World Tour concert in Miami, promoters Live Nation announced that the Nashville concert previously scheduled for Thursday, May 5, will be rescheduled,” a statement from the concert promoter Live Nation read.

“Details about the rescheduled date will be announced shortly and Nashville ticket holders are advised to retain their tickets which will be honoured at the rescheduled event. There are no changes to any additional dates on this tour,” the statement continued.

The Formation World Tour kicked off on April 27 in Miami, days after she released her sixth studio album. She performed in Tampa on Friday night, and her shows in Atlanta and Raleigh next week will go on as scheduled.

According to the world tour’s official Twitter page, the concert was “postponed due to stadium construction”.
